Nigeria Is Slowly Bringing Back Some Of Its Girls

The Nigerian government negotiated the release of 21 girls more than two years after terrorist group and ISIS affiliate Boko Haram kidnapped 276 girls from their boarding school in Chibok, Nigeria. Boko Haram, which literally translates to “Western education is forbidden,” still holds ~200 of the girls. The group has had some organizational issues lately as ISIS appointed a new leader for the group but the old one kept showing up to work anyway. The government really doesn’t care how the org chart looks as long as it can free the remaining girls.
